Shi, former abbot of Shaolin Temple, was sentenced for embezzling over 131 million yuan and taking 11.63 million yuan in bribes between 2003 and 2025. He appeared in a public trial on Monday, with the verdict announced on Friday. Shi, whose birth name is Liu Yingcheng, had used 151 million yuan for personal expenses from 2012 to 2022 and accepted bribes since 2006 to facilitate contract wins for temple construction and related businesses. He was also fined 3.5 million yuan.
Shi served as abbot of Shaolin Temple and president of its charity wing for decades. The Xinxiang Intermediate People’s Court in Henan province found him guilty, highlighting a significant case of corruption in a prominent religious and cultural institution.
